linux下SVN服务器搭建

linux下SVN服务器如何搭建和使用?说到SVN服务器,想必大家都知道,可以是在LINUX下如何搭建SVN服务器呢?那么今天给大家分享一下LINUX下搭建SVN服务器的思路!


1,首先安装好LINUX系统,然后YUM安装:


#yum -y install svnversion


2,安全完成之后我们来配置:


创建版本库目录:


#mkdir -p /banbenku/svn/


3,然后启用:


#svnserve -d -r /banbenku/svn






然后查看是否启动了!


ps -ef|grep svn;


[root@207 conf]# lsof -i:3690


COMMAND   PID USER   FD   TYPE  DEVICE SIZE/OFF NODE NAME


svnserve 8454 root    3u  IPv4 1346200      0t0  TCP *:svn (LISTEN)


4,然后我们来新建版本:


svnadmin create /banbenku/svn/zhoujie


cd /banbenku/svn/zhoujie/conf


在这里有三个文件:authz  passwd  svnserve.conf


svnserve.conf是主要配置文件;


vi svnserve.conf


修改如下:


anon-access = read


auth-access = write


password-db = /banbenku/svn/zhoujie/conf/passwd


authz-db = /banbenku/svn/zhoujie/conf/authz


wq!


保存退出:


然后修改passwd:


建立用户名与密码内容如下:


zhoujie = 123456


wq


保有存退出:


然后修改:authz:


内容如下:


[groups]


admin = zhoujie


[zhoujie:/]


@admin =rw


wq


保存退出!


这样我们便配置好了;要使用启生效,重启SVN:


ps -ef|grep svn


kill -9 PID


svnserve -d -r /banbenku/svn


然后再检测:


[root@207 conf]# lsof -i:3690


COMMAND   PID USER   FD   TYPE  DEVICE SIZE/OFF NODE NAME


svnserve 8454 root    3u  IPv4 1346200      0t0  TCP *:svn (LISTEN)


如果如上所示,那便没有问题了;






SVN链接




客户端连接SVN 服务器
 
3.1 安装TortoiseSVN 客户端
       下载地址在第一节已说明。
 
3.2 找到自己项目的目录,右击,进行SVN 操作
 
(1)新建测试目录svn,进入后右键,点checkout:
    


SVN 服务器的IP地址和版本库名称。
 
 
      
 
新建个文件svn.txt. 把这个文件上传到SVN服务器(add):
 
  
    
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值